CVE-2008-0150

CVE-2008-0150 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Aruba Networks Aruba Mobility Controllers with a CVSS 2.0 base score of 6.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-287.

Key facts

Description

Unspecified vulnerability in the LDAP authentication feature in Aruba Mobility Controller 2.3.6.15, 2.5.2.11, 2.5.4.25, 2.5.5.7, 3.1.1.3, and 2.4.8.11-FIPS or earlier allows remote attackers to bypass authentication mechanisms and obtain management or VPN interface access.

Is CVE-2008-0150 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 1% (67th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
